"SiOCAST has a unique story to tell when it comes to integrating 3D printing with resin casting. With the rise of MMORPG online games as well as RPG board games has come a rapidly growing demand for custom miniature figurines. Instead of going for the costly route of spin casting, or the limited series allowed with vacuum casting silicone molds, the company developed a patented resin injection system that works with a custom-developed machine and HTV rubber molds.
Their proprietary material, SiOres, even works with liquefied thermoplastic resins up to 240 ˚C. A SiOCAST machine is up to twenty times faster than traditional resin casting and could produce as many as 1,000 parts per hour with automation and rotating multi-cavity molds.
All master patterns are 3D printed using a Formlabs SLA printer and post-processed with Formlabs’ automated cleaning and curing systems, Form Wash and Form Cure. With reusable runners produced through SLS 3D printing, the process is further sped up to create up to 64 miniatures per casting.
Where injection molding produces the occasional error because it has to deal with more critical conditions and viscous materials, these vacuum cast models are without exception impeccable replicas of the original sculpture and ready to satisfy the digital soul of many a gamer."
